Personal home loan insurance (PMI) secures the lending institution on the occasion that you default on your home mortgage payments and your house isn't worth enough to totally pay back the lender through a foreclosure sale. Unfortunately, you bear the expense for the premiums, and lending institutions practically constantly require PMI for loans where the deposit is less than 20%. They include the expense to your mortgage payment every month, in an amount based on just how much you have actually obtained. The bright side is that PMI can generally be canceled after your home's value has increased enough to offer you 20% to 25% equity in your home.

The Act states Home page that you can ask that your PMI be canceled when you have actually paid for your mortgage to 80% of the loan, if you have an excellent record of payment and compliance with the terms of your mortgage, you make a written demand, and you reveal that the worth of the home hasn't gone down, nor have you encumbered it with liens (such as a 2nd home loan). If you meet all these conditions, the lender must grant your demand to cancel the PMI. What's more, when you have actually paid down your home mortgage to 78% of the initial loan, the law says that the lender must automatically cancel your PMI.

Sadly, it may take years to get to this point. Thanks to the marvels of amortization, your schedule of payments is front-loaded so that you're mainly settling the interest at first. Such value-based increases in equity are harder to show to your lending institution, and some loan providers require you to wait a minimum time (around two years) before they will approve cancellation of PMI on this basis.

You'll probably need to: It's finest to write a letter to your home mortgage loan provider, formally requesting guidelines. Your loan provider may need an appraisal even if you're asking for a cancellation based upon your numerous payments, since the loan provider needs reassurance that the home hasn't decreased in worth. Although you'll normally pay the appraiser's expense, it's best to utilize an appraiser whom your loan provider suggests and whose findings the loan provider You can find out more will for that reason respect. (Note: Your tax evaluation might reveal an entirely different value from the appraiser's-- don't be concerned, tax evaluations often drag, and the tax assessor will not see the appraiser's report, thank goodness.) Keep in mind: Some lenders reveal the percentage in reverse, requiring at least 20% equity in the property, for instance. When your LTV ratio reaches 78% based on the original worth of your house, bear in mind that the Property owners' Security Act might require your lender to cancel your PMI without your asking. If the loan to value ratio is at the portion needed by your loan provider, follow the loan provider's stated procedures for requesting a PMI cancellation. Expect to need to write another letter with your request, stating your house's existing value and your staying financial obligation quantity, and consisting of a copy of the appraisal report.

However, lots of house purchasers find their loan providers to be frustratingly slow to wake up and cancel the protection. The reality that they'll have to hang around reviewing your file for no instant gain and that the insurance coverage company may likewise drag its feet are most likely contributing factors. If your lender declines, or is slow to act on your PMI cancellation demand, compose courteous but firm letters asking for action. How to be a real estate agent. Such letters are important not just to prod the lending institution into motion, but to serve as evidence if you're later required to take the loan provider to court. You can likewise submit a complaint online to the Consumer Financing Protection Bureau (CFPB).
